Unified Modeling Language (UML)

The Unified Modeling Language (UML) is a standardized graphical language for visualizing, specifying, and documenting the artifacts of software systems. It is a powerful tool that can be used to communicate complex software designs in a clear and concise manner.

Why Learn UML?

There are many reasons why you might want to learn UML. Some of the most common reasons include:

  • It is a standard language for software design. UML is widely used in the software industry by companies of all sizes. If you want to work in software development, it is important to have a good understanding of UML.
  • It helps you communicate complex designs. UML diagrams can be used to visualize and communicate complex software designs in a way that is easy to understand. This can be a valuable skill for working on large software projects with multiple stakeholders.
  • It can improve your problem-solving skills. UML can help you to identify and solve problems in your software designs. This can lead to better software systems that are more efficient and easier to maintain.
